Understanding the Time Setting Mechanisms

Unlike IP cameras which often self-configure time via NTP (Network Time Protocol), analog cameras rely on a central Digital Video Recorder (DVR) or a standalone DVR/NVR to manage the time. The DVR acts as the master clock, distributing the time signal to the cameras connected to it. The method of time setting varies depending on the DVR model and manufacturer. However, the core principles remain consistent.

Method 1: Setting the Time Directly on the DVR

This is the most common approach. The DVR typically has a user interface accessible via a monitor connected directly to the DVR or remotely via a network connection (if enabled). The interface will usually involve a menu system navigated using buttons on the DVR itself or via a mouse connected to a dedicated port. Look for options like "System Settings," "Time Settings," or "Date & Time."

The process generally involves the following steps:
Access the DVR menu: Power on your DVR and connect a monitor and mouse (if necessary). Navigate to the main menu using the provided on-screen controls.
Locate Time Settings: Search for a section dedicated to date and time settings. This is often found under "System Settings" or a similar heading.
Enter the correct date and time: Use the on-screen keyboard or directional buttons to input the current date and time, ensuring the correct year, month, day, hour, minute, and second are selected. Pay close attention to the time zone setting to ensure accuracy.
Save and Verify: Once you've entered the correct time, save your settings and verify that the time is correctly displayed on the DVR's main screen. Check the time stamp on live feeds to confirm the change has taken effect on the cameras.

Method 3: Using NTP (for Networked DVRs)

More advanced DVRs may offer the ability to synchronize their time automatically using NTP. This eliminates the need for manual time setting. NTP automatically retrieves the accurate time from a network time server. Enabling NTP typically involves entering the IP address of an NTP server within the DVR's network settings. This is generally the preferred method as it ensures the time is always accurate and eliminates the risk of manual errors.

Troubleshooting Common Issues

Time drift: If the time on your DVR or cameras continues to drift, there might be a problem with the DVR's internal clock battery. Replacing the battery is usually the solution. Some DVRs have a real-time clock (RTC) that requires a backup battery. Refer to your DVR manual for instructions on replacing the battery.

Inconsistent Time across Cameras: If cameras display different times, ensure all cameras are properly connected to the DVR and receiving the time signal. Check cable connections and power supply to the cameras.

Incorrect Time Zone: Double-check the time zone setting on your DVR. A wrong time zone setting will result in an inaccurate time display. The time zone should match your geographical location.

DVR malfunction: If the time cannot be set or keeps resetting, the DVR itself might have a malfunction. Consider contacting the manufacturer or a technical support specialist.
